Receiving an Eviction
Warrant
We have seen many people receive an eviction warrant
who have generally not taken their mortgage seriously that do not
believe their home will ever be repossessed. After suspending a
repossession order it is important that you keep to the order to
the penny and to the day. If a court tells you to pay £100
extra on the 1st day of the month and you can only afford £90
one month and don't pay this until the 5th of the month the lender
has the right to as the court to issue an eviction warrant without
the need for a further hearing.
Whatever stage you are at if you are going to fall
into arrears or are in arrears with your mortgage the last stage
is eviction itself and the only way to avoid this is by sticking
to the suspended repossession order terms. If you are going to default
on this it is important that you speak to your lender and see if
they can be at all lenient with you. This will likely depend on
how great a risk they think their security is under. If you have
lots of equity stress this to the lender, if you are shortly going
to complete on a secured loan to clear the arrears show the lender
evidence.
You may have no alternative but to sell your home
or maybe completely refinance, either way it is best that you do
this as soon as possible so that you have as much time as possible
before receiving the eviction warrant and then actually being evicted.

Your home is likely to be your biggest asset and
it is best to seek as much advice as possible, you can approach
the citizens advice bureau free of charge, you could speak to a
lawyer and you can also speak to a mortgage broker to see if a secured
loan or new mortgage is an option to stop an eviction.
